Waterloo

2014 Lodi Red Blend

Kursed Waterloo is a captivating red blend from the esteemed Lodi region, known for its sun-soaked vineyards and distinct terroir. The 2014 vintage showcases a deep ruby color that hints at the rich flavors within. This wine offers a medium-bodied experience with a luscious balance of acidity, creating a mouthwatering quality that is both refreshing and invigorating. The flavor profile is marked by prominent dark fruit notes, including blackberry and plum, intertwined with subtle hints of spice and earthy undertones. Tannins are present but refined, providing a structure that complements the wine's fruit-forward character without overpowering it. With its approachable dryness, Kursed Waterloo is ideal for a variety of food pairings, making it a delightful choice for any occasion.

Region:


Lodi

The jewel of the Central Valley, Lodi lies just east of the California Delta in an area of varied terroir. Winemakers here can extract different grape variety expressions from each plot of land. Zinfandel is common here, making deeply fruity and tantalizingly smoky wines, often from old vines. But the deep loamy soils and balmy Mediterranean climate, with its warm days and cool nights, help keep Lodi's grape varieties and winemaking styles impressively diverse. Alongside the ubiquitous Zinfandel, Cabernet Sauvignon, Malbec, Merlot and Viognier also thrive. Lodi is a melting pot of different grape varieties and winemaking techniques, all of which make it a rewarding region to explore.
